This year will be our 4th year at Irina and in answer to your  question yes there is air con., at the apartments.  You pay a deposit and then so much a night (I cant remember how much off hand).  The apartments have two single beds in the main part of the apartment, the other two beds double as the seating area in the kitchen part of the apartment.  They dont pull out though.  If you look on the Irina Beach website there are photos on there of inside the accommodation, so you would be able to get a better idea of what I mean from there.

irene apartments was ok the room was clean and the family who own it are very friendly and speak reasonable english...however i was in room 18 which backed on to the pool and bar area ..so found it a bit noisy its about a half hour walk into town but most people hire bikes  and cycle in  davids bike hire a few mins down the road hires  road and mountain bikes out at about 15 euros a week  i came back on 24th so maybe a bit more now the season is here? jimmys supermarket at the bottom of the road and round the corner is quite cheap and open late and if u have booked with olympic carmen the rep is really friendly and helpful.... im adding the fone num for theose of u that want to call direct...[0242]25783-24914.....fax [0242]21631 happy hols

We stayed at Irina Beach at the end of June/beg July.  Apartments clean and spacious and staff very friendly.  Only complaint was our room was right next to the bar area (Room 32).  It can get quite noisy in the early hours of the morning.
In answer to Kirsty............Marianna studios are quite a distance away from Irina Beach.  Marianna studios are situated near to Konstantinos supermarket in Tingaki village.  There is a local bus that picks up almost outside Irina Beach and will take you right to supermarket door.  Only costs 1 Euro each.
Would certainly go back to Tingaki...............lovely beach and quiet area.

Just come back, lovely holiday. Really peaceful and enjoyable. The pool is good for kids with lots of sun beds however the cushions cost 2 euros a day so we brought linos from the shop for 2.80 euros! It's about 2km from the centre of Tigaki however it's a nice walk or you can catch the hourly bus from just outside the apartments for 90cents. We paid for a late check-out room and it cost 30 euros. There's a little supermarket at the hotel and the price were really good (about the same as in the village). The rooms were nice and clean, the food at the hotel was very good (if you can't be bothered to go into Tigaki). Lovely weather, didn't see a cloud for 2 weeks!
